Resignation of Col. Koc from the leadership of the Polish Na- tional Front was confirmed here last night.
Col. Koc, was appointed by Marshal Rydz-Smigly, Inspector- General of the Army, to unify. Poland's forces. in a "Front ∙ of National Unity.”
Although Col. Koe's reason for resigning was given as “owing to. ill health," there is reason to be- lieve that Col. Koc has not been so successful in his task.-Trans-. Ocean.

FOUR AIR RAIDS
ON KWANGSI
Nanning, To-day. Japanese planes attacked Kwangsi four times yesterday with military establishments around Nanning and Liuchow as their main targets.
Each time more than ten Japan- ese planes were seen flying over various centres of the province. The city of Nanning was subjected to two raids and about a score of bombs were dropped on the suburbs each occasion.
Wuchow was attacked by five Ja- panese planes, which got no chance to reach their objectives in the face. of steady fire from the Chinese anti- air defence forces. The same planes also put in an appearance over Chulin, where they dropped no bombs-Hua Nan.
